(Musicians Institute Press). This Book Is A Stepbystep Guide To Mi'S Wellknown Harmony And Theory Class. It Includes Complete Lessons And Analysis Of: Intervals, Rhythms, Scales, Chords, Key Signatures; Transposition, Chord Inversions, Key Centers; Harmonizing The Major And Minor Scales; And More!
